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Baker's Yellow-shouldered Bat | Shaanxi Qujing |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(动物界) | Animalia (动物界)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Chordata (脊索动物门) |
| Class same | Mammalia (哺乳動物) | Mammalia (哺乳動物) |
| Order | Chiroptera (翼手目) | Soricomorpha (鼩形目)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Soricidae |
| Genus | Sturnira | Sorex |
| Species | Sturnira bakeri | Sorex sinalis |
